A rubber protective sheath surrounds a component with a custom shaped covering. A silicone dust cover version can be adapted in size, color, and hardness to the exposed region. The internal profile should follow the covered part and establish where the sheath ends and how it remains in position.
Consider the entire length being covered. A narrow section at the entrance may need to pass a wider feature during installation, and a shoulder farther inside can stop the sheath before it reaches its intended seat. The fitting method should not require excessive stretching at a thin edge. Leave the necessary access around any feature that remains operational or needs servicing.
Select the material for the actual contact and surrounding conditions. Before installation, clean the internal cavity so trapped particles do not remain against the covered surface. Inspect the ends and transitions after removal, where handling can concentrate strain. If the sheath moves with the component in use, evaluate clearance throughout that movement so the rubber is not pinched against adjacent structure or pulled away from its retaining area.
